Trillium SimingtonProgram Services Manager / Window of Hope (EH)Trillium serves as Program Services Manager, overseeing East Hawai‘i programs, including Window of Hope (WOH), a program dedicated to supporting pregnant women struggling with substance use disorders (SUD) and other barriers to stability. She provides compassionate trauma-informed care and coordination.

Kristin HennigSUD Reentry Care CoordinatorKristin serves as the SUD Reentry Care Coordinator, supporting justice-involved individuals with substance use disorders as they transition from incarceration back into the community. She provides recovery-focused care coordination, reentry planning, advocacy, and connection to treatment, housing, behavioral health services, and essential community resources to help participants build stability and maintain long-term recovery.
